How to Find the Cheapest Car Insurance in Minnesota

If your goal is to find the cheapest car insurance in Minnesota, you need to be prepared to so some shopping around for coverage. Rates can vary significantly between providers and taking the time to get quotes from multiple companies can help you save on the cost of your coverage.

One thing that all drivers in the state can do to keep car insurance costs down is to maintain a clean driving record. Insurance providers offer their best rates to customers who have been driving for several years without being involved in accidents or collecting moving violations. If your driving record has some blemishes on it, enrolling in a defensive driving course can help you improve your skills and demonstrate to an insurance provider that you present a lower risk for coverage purposes.

Another effective strategy drivers who are looking for cheap coverage can use to keep rates down is to review the current car insurance policy to detect any extras that may be driving up coverage costs. A basic, no-frills policy will be less expensive than one offering a higher level of protection, but drivers need to take care when adopting this approach. A cheap policy that doesn’t provide a good level of coverage really isn’t much of a bargain for car insurance buyers.

Increasing the policy deductible is another effective way to qualify for low car insurance rates. Choosing to pay more toward the cost of a claim against the policy is rewarded with lower premium rates.

How to Compare Minnesota Auto Insurance Companies

All Minnesota auto insurance companies sell policies, but the terms and pricing that they offer to their customers varies. Before making a decision about which one to  deal with when looking for coverage, it’s a good idea to consider what criteria are most important before getting quotes.

Check out the “About Us” portion of the company web site. You will want to find out how long the company has been in business, as well as its financial health. The company’s rating may be listed on the web site; you want to find one that has an A+ or A rating, which indicates that it has the necessary reserves to pay out on claims made by its policyholders.

Another important consideration when choosing an auto insurance provider is the type of coverage that it offers. This information can be found on the company web site and is especially important to customers who are looking to insure a motorcycle or RV as well as a car, since not all companies offer coverage for them.

Before making a decision about where to buy coverage, find out how well the company treats its customers. Good customer service is important, so ask whether the insurer has a 24-hour number for policyholders to report claims. Being able to report a loss quickly means that the process for getting the matter resolved may be quicker.

Good rates are something that a consumer considering various auto insurance companies should consider. The best choice is the one that can offer a good level of coverage at an affordable price.
